The Installation ProcessAction 1: Consultation and Measurement
Before any installation occurs, a certified installer will perform an extensive consultation to comprehend the property owner's requirements, choices, and spending plan. During this stage, the installer will measure the doorway and the surrounding structure to ensure a perfect fit for the Residential French Door Installer doors.
Action 2: Door Selection
Property owners will have the chance to pick from a range of styles, materials, and finishes. Certified installers can guide homeowners in choosing doors that not only match their visual but also adhere to local building codes.
Action 3: Preparation
When the doors are picked, the installer will prepare the area by eliminating any old doors or frames, making sure the opening is tidy, and attending to any possible structural issues.
Step 4: Installation
The real installation includes a number of steps:
Frame Installation: The installer will initially establish the door frame, guaranteeing it is level and secure.Door Hanging: The French doors are then hung, making sure that they open and close smoothly.Sealing: Proper sealing is important to prevent air and water leakages. This might include including weather removing, caulking, or other sealing products.Finishing Touches: Finally, the installer will include any required trim or complements to complete the appearance.Step 5: Final Inspection
An extensive examination will be performed to make sure everything remains in working order. House owners are generally encouraged to check the doors and ask concerns before the installer leaves.

4. What kinds of French doors are available?
French doors been available in numerous styles and products, consisting of:
Wood: Offers a classic look however may need more maintenance.Fiberglass: Provides sturdiness and can mimic the look of wood.Vinyl: Low-maintenance and energy-efficient.Aluminum: Lightweight and resistant to deterioration.5. Exist energy-efficient choices for French doors?
Yes, many producers provide energy-efficient French doors that feature double or triple glazing, low-emissivity (Low-E) glass, and insulating frames. These choices can enhance a home's energy effectiveness, decreasing cooling and heating expenses.
